html { 
height : 100%;
} 
body { 
margin : 0;
padding : 0;
font-family : trebuchet MS, verdana, sans-serif;
font-size : 0.68em;
text-align : justify;
background-color : #afab36;
} 
p { 
margin : 0;
padding : 0;
font-family : trebuchet MS, verdana, sans-serif;
text-align : justify;
} 
#head { 
position : absolute;
top : 0;
left : 0;
width : 800px;
height : 115px;
background-image : url(jpg/formations/bandeau.jpg);
background-repeat : no-repeat;
} 
#fond { 
position : absolute;
top : 115px;
left : 0;
margin : 0 auto;
width : 800px;
height : 480px;
background-image : url(jpg/formations/fond.jpg);
background-repeat : no-repeat;
} 
#mH { 
position : absolute;
top : 10px;
left : 208px;
width : auto;
height : auto;
} 
#mV { 
position : absolute;
top : 113px;
left : -30px;
width : 200px;
height : auto;
} 
#titre { 
font-family : trebuchet MS, verdana, sans-serif;
position : absolute;
top : 50px;
left : 250px;
width : auto;
height : auto;
} 
#overflow { 
position : relative;
top : 6.5em;
left : 250px;
overflow : auto;
width : 485px;
height : 305px;
color : #151515;
padding-right : 1em;
font-family : trebuchet MS, verdana, sans-serif;
font-size : small;
/*text-indent : 5%;*/
text-align : justify;
line-height : 1.65em;
} 
#pied { 
position : absolute;
top : 435px;
left : 0;
width : 800px;
height : auto;
padding : 0;
margin : 0;
text-align : center;
} 
li.menu { 
display : inline;
line-height : 1.65em;
} 
a { 
color : #0080a3;
text-decoration : none;
font-weight : bold;
} 
a:hover { 
color : #a33f00;
text-decoration : underline;
font-weight : bold;
} 
a:visited { 
color : #274599;
text-decoration : underline;
font-weight : bold;
} 
#menuV a { 
text-decoration : none;
text-align : center;
margin-left : -0.8em;
padding : 0.2em;
color : #0080a3;
display : block;
width : 180px;
background-color : #fef8f3;
background-color : #ece6e2;
border-left : 0.8em solid #a19c0d;
} 
#menuV a:hover { 
border-left : 0.1em solid #a19c0d;
background-color : #f0f0f0;
} 
#menuH a { 
text-decoration : none;
text-align : center;
font-weight : bold;
padding-top : 0.2em;
color : #0080a3;
display : inline;
width : 15em;
background-color : #a39f32;
} 
#menuH a:hover { 
color : #0080a3;
background-color : #ece6e2;
} 
center { 
text-indent : 0;
} 
h1 { 
text-indent : 0;
font-size : large;
} 
verticalMenu { 
position : absolute;
top : 130px;
left : -8em;
width : 180px;
height : auto;
}
